Which Clopay Models This Applies To

Clopay builds doors across several series, and the torsion spring must match the door’s weight, track radius, and lift type. We regularly replace springs on Clopay’s Gallery, Bridgeport, and Classic lines, plus the older Premium and Value Series still common in Celina neighborhoods built during the 2000s growth wave.

To identify the right spring, we need three things: the door width and height, the wire size (measured with a spring gauge, not a ruler), and the wind direction (left-hand or right-hand wound). Clopay doors often use a 2-inch inner diameter spring with 10,000-cycle ratings, though heavier insulated doors in newer Celina developments like Light Farms may need 12,000-cycle or higher. The label on the end of the spring cone sometimes still carries the original part number, but Texas heat and humidity fade those stickers within a few years.

Signs Your Clopay Torsion Spring Replacement Is Failing

  • The door feels suddenly heavy. Torsion springs carry the full weight of the door. When one breaks, the opener or your arms take that load. In Celina, we see this most often on 16-foot doors after 8-12 years of Texas sun cycling the steel through expansion and contraction.
  • A loud bang from the garage, then silence. That pop is the spring unwinding in an instant. It sounds like a firecracker. The door may still move slightly on the remaining spring, but it is out of balance and unsafe to operate.
  • The door opens crooked or binds in the tracks. A failing spring loses tension unevenly. The cable on the weak side slackens, and the door torques sideways. Left alone, this damages the rollers and hinges.
  • The opener strains, hums, or reverses. The motor is not designed to lift a dead-weight door. We have replaced plenty of stripped opener gears in Celina that failed only because a worn spring forced the motor to overwork.
  • A visible gap in the spring coils. A broken torsion spring separates into two distinct sections with a clear gap. Do not try to close it or force the door. The remaining tension is unpredictable and dangerous.

Replacement Cost & What’s Included

Clopay torsion spring replacement in Celina runs $180-$340, depending on door size, spring cycle rating, and whether one or both springs need swapping. We quote the flat price before the wrench comes out, and that price covers the spring, cones, winding bars, labor, and a full balance and safety check.

Single-car doors with one spring land at the lower end. Double-car doors with two springs, or heavier insulated models, run higher. We always replace springs in pairs when a dual-spring system is involved. Matching cycle life keeps the door balanced and prevents a second call six months later.

DIY or Call Us?

There is a safe way to think about this, and a dangerous way. The safe way: check that the door is fully closed, pull the red emergency release, and try lifting manually. If it feels like a refrigerator, the spring is gone. Call us.

The dangerous way: buying a winding bar set online and following a video. Torsion springs store enough torque to cause serious injury or worse. The cones can slip, bars can kick back, and the wrong wind direction turns a repair into a hospital visit. We have cleaned up more than one DIY attempt in Celina, and it is never worth the gamble.
